Hunter Biden has revealed that his father, Joe Biden, is suffering from prostate cancer that has spread to his bones and beyond, causing him significant pain. This disclosure brings attention to the former president's health and its potential implications.

Framing differences

Fox News notably highlights the possibility that Joe Biden may have had this aggressive cancer during his presidency, a detail not emphasized by The Guardian or Al Jazeera English. The Guardian focuses more on the personal and political implications, including a pardon, while Al Jazeera English focuses on the debilitating nature of the illness.
